So what is the leading cause of accidental deaths in Washington State? Illegal Prescription Drug use. In 2007, 610 accidental deaths were caused by automobile accidents and 792 unintentional deaths due to drug overdoses. (Source: State Department of Health Center, Center for Statistics) Obviously this is an extremely high amount of people. The most common place that teens and adults get access to these Prescription Drugs are through friends or family, either by taking them without asking or by them being given to them. If there is a will there is a way. If someone wants something they will find a way to get it. So what steps has the Government taken to help with this battle of illegal prescription drug use? Grants have been used in different programs to promote durg protection and prescription drug use. According to the official website of Washington State Attorney General, Attorney General McKenna uses funds from consumer protection settlements with drug manufacturers—including the makers of OxyContin.

Unwanted Medicine Return Program- Instead of flushing unwanted prescriptions or mixing them with cat litter or other suggested methods of disposal, an Unwanted Medicine Return Program is underway. Facilities are being created that you can drop off Unwanted prescriptions for safe disposal. No more exposing these drugs to the environment or allowing them to sit on a shelf waiting for someone to use them in a harmful manner.

Money has also been put towards the State of Washington Department of Health to create a drug monitoring program to prevent the “doctor shopping” that allows addicts to get access to dangerous drugs.

For millions, pain killers offer relief however it is important to be aware of the dangers these medications can still pose on the community.
